Content marketing plays a significant role in CPA (Cost Per Action) campaigns by providing valuable and relevant content to audiences to drive specific actions or conversions. Here's how content marketing contributes to CPA campaigns:

1. **Educating and Informing Audiences**: Content marketing educates and informs audiences about products, services, or solutions relevant to the CPA campaign. By providing valuable information, insights, and resources, content helps build awareness, credibility, and trust with potential customers.

2. **Building Brand Awareness and Authority**: Content marketing helps build brand awareness and establish the advertiser's authority in their industry or niche. High-quality content that addresses audience needs, challenges, and interests positions the brand as a trusted resource and thought leader, increasing the likelihood of engagement and conversion.

3. **Driving Traffic and Engagement**: Content marketing drives traffic to CPA campaign landing pages, websites, or conversion funnels through various channels such as blogs, social media, email newsletters, and video platforms. Engaging content attracts and captivates audiences, encouraging them to explore further and take desired actions.

4. **Facilitating Lead Generation**: Content marketing plays a crucial role in lead generation by capturing audience interest and encouraging them to provide their contact information in exchange for valuable content or resources. Content assets such as ebooks, whitepapers, webinars, or email courses serve as lead magnets that drive conversions in CPA campaigns.

5. **Supporting Conversion Optimization**: Content marketing supports conversion optimization efforts by providing persuasive content that addresses audience objections, motivates action, and overcomes barriers to conversion. Relevant and compelling content on landing pages or in conversion funnels helps facilitate the decision-making process and increases conversion rates.

6. **Enhancing User Experience**: Content marketing enhances the overall user experience by providing valuable, informative, and engaging content throughout the customer journey. Whether through blog posts, how-to guides, product demos, or customer testimonials, content enriches the user experience and encourages deeper engagement with the brand.

7. **Nurturing Leads and Relationships**: Content marketing nurtures leads and builds relationships with prospects over time by delivering relevant and personalized content tailored to their interests and preferences. Email newsletters, drip campaigns, and content series help maintain ongoing engagement and move prospects through the sales funnel towards conversion.

8. **Supporting Retargeting Efforts**: Content marketing supports retargeting efforts by providing additional touchpoints and opportunities to re-engage audiences who have interacted with the brand but have not yet converted. Retargeting ads can drive users back to relevant content or offers, nurturing them towards conversion in CPA campaigns.

9. **Measuring and Optimizing Performance**: Content marketing provides valuable data and insights that advertisers can use to measure and optimize CPA campaign performance. Metrics such as content engagement, click-through rates, conversion rates, and customer lifetime value (CLV) help assess content effectiveness and inform optimization strategies.

10. **Aligning with Audience Needs and Preferences**: Content marketing aligns with audience needs, preferences, and behaviors, delivering content formats, topics, and channels that resonate with target audiences. By understanding audience motivations and interests, advertisers can create content that drives meaningful actions and conversions in CPA campaigns.

Overall, content marketing plays a crucial role in driving engagement, conversions, and ROI in CPA campaigns by providing valuable content that educates, informs, and inspires audiences to take desired actions. By leveraging content effectively, advertisers can create meaningful connections with their target audience and drive success in CPA marketing initiatives.
